Kandahar Air Wing’s First Combat Sling Load Mission
The Afghan Air Force Kandahar Air Wing conducted its first operational combat logistic support flight using the Mi-17 "Sling Load" method of delivering cargo on Nov. 9. New Forward Observers Graduate
On October 7, 2010, the fifth class of Afghan Air Force Forward Observers graduated at the live fire range at the Kabul Military Training Center.The Forward Observer course lasts approximately 5 weeks.
